Tegyük fel, hogy egy PPA-ról felvett csomagot a PPA használatának mellőzése után az alapértelmezettre szeretnél állítani. Ekkor már elérhetetlen a csomag, hiszen a tükröt (PPA) mellőzöd. Akkor próbáljuk meg.
-- először a Synaptic csomagkezelővel próbálkozol, megpróbálod a csomagot -a példában- öregbíteni, más szóval visszafejleszteni. Nem sikerül, rengeteg más csomag eltávolítódna ... .
-- próbálod újratelepíteni a reinstall kapcsolóval, nem sikerül
sudo apt-get install --reinstall fontconfig-config [sudo] kim jelszava: Csomaglisták olvasása... Kész Függőségi fa építése Állapotinformációk olvasása... Kész fontconfig-config újratelepítése nem lehetséges, mert nem lehet letölteni. 0 frissített, 0 újonnan telepített, 0 eltávolítandó és 0 nem frissített.
-- pedig lehetőség van erre, ott az eredeti változat: 2.11.0-6.7
apt-cache policy fontconfig-config fontconfig-config: Telepítve: 2.11.94-0ubuntu2~ubuntu14.04.1york0 Jelölt: 2.11.94-0ubuntu2~ubuntu14.04.1york0 Verziótáblázat: *** 2.11.94-0ubuntu2~ubuntu14.04.1york0 100 100 /var/lib/dpkg/status 2.11.0-6.7 500 500 http://ftp.cz.debian.org/debian stable/main i386 Packages
Ekkor fordulsz az aptitude alkalmazáshoz, mely máskor sem hagyott bajban.
-- így nem megy ... (reinstall kapcsoló *)
sudo aptitude install fontconfig-config A(z) fontconfig-config kívánt verziója (2.11.94-0ubuntu2~ubuntu14.04.1york0) már telepítve van. A(z) fontconfig-config kívánt verziója (2.11.94-0ubuntu2~ubuntu14.04.1york0) már telepítve van. Nem lesz telepítve, frissítve vagy eltávolítva semmilyen csomag. 0 csomag fog frissülni, 0 csomag lesz újonnan telepítve, 0 lesz eltávolítva és 0 nem fog frissülni. Az archívumból 0 B letöltendő. Kicsomagolás után 0 B lesz elfoglalva.
-- megpróbálod a csomagot a beállításainak eltávolítása nélkül törölni, a remove kapcsolóval. Bizonyos szempontból ez egy 'gyengédebb' módszer, mint a csomag eltávolítása a beállításaival együtt módszer, amely a purge kapcsoló lenne.
sudo aptitude remove fontconfig-config A következő csomagok lesznek ELTÁVOLÍTVA: fontconfig-config 0 csomag fog frissülni, 0 csomag lesz újonnan telepítve, 1 lesz eltávolítva és 0 nem fog frissülni. Az archívumból 0 B letöltendő. A kicsomagolás után 366 kB fog felszabadulni. A következő csomagoknak vannak nem teljesített függőségeik: fontconfig : Függ ettől: fontconfig-config but it is not going to be installed libfontconfig1 : Függ ettől: fontconfig-config (>= 2.11.0-6.7) but it is not going to be installed open: 43; closed: 449; defer: 41; conflict: 87 A következő műveletek oldják fel ezeket a függőségeket: Az alábbi csomagok jelenlegi verzión tartása: 1) fontconfig-config [2.11.94-0ubuntu2~ubuntu14.04.1york0 (now)]
-- nem fogadod el, hiszen nem erre van szükséged (n)
Megoldás elfogadása? [Y/n/q/?] n open: 196; closed: 559; defer: 144; conflict: 431
-- itt a következő lehetőség
A következő műveletek oldják fel ezeket a függőségeket: Az alábbi csomagok visszafejlesztése: 1) fontconfig-config [2.11.94-0ubuntu2~ubuntu14.04.1york0 (now) -> 2.11.0-6.
-- ez már szebben hangzik, el is fogadod (Y)
Megoldás elfogadása? [Y/n/q/?] Y A következő csomagok lesznek VISSZAFEJLESZTVE: fontconfig-config 0 csomag fog frissülni, 0 csomag lesz újonnan telepítve, 1 fog visszafejlesztődni, 0 lesz eltávolítva és 0 nem fog frissülni. Az archívumból 271 kB letöltendő. Kicsomagolás után 64,5 kB lesz elfoglalva. Folytatás? [Y/n/?] Y Leszedés: 1 http://ftp.cz.debian.org/debian stable/main i386 fontconfig-config all 2.11.0-6.7 [271 kB] Fetched 271 kB in 0mp (625 kB/s) Csomagok előkonfigurálása ... dpkg: figyelj!: downgrading fontconfig-config from 2.11.94-0ubuntu2~ubuntu14.04.1york0 to 2.11.0-6.7 (Adatbázis olvasása ... 227639 files and directories currently installed.) Preparing to unpack .../fontconfig-config_2.11.0-6.7_all.deb ... Unpacking fontconfig-config (2.11.0-6.7) over (2.11.94-0ubuntu2~ubuntu14.04.1york0) ... Beállítás: fontconfig-config (2.11.0-6.7) ... Új beállító fájl telepítése /etc/fonts/fonts.conf ... Processing triggers for sgml-base (1.29) ... Processing triggers for man-db (2.7.6.1-2) ...
-- minden rendben
apt-cache policy fontconfig-config fontconfig-config: Telepítve: 2.11.0-6.7 Jelölt: 2.11.0-6.7 Verziótáblázat: *** 2.11.0-6.7 500 500 http://ftp.cz.debian.org/debian stable/main i386 Packages 100 /var/lib/dpkg/status
Ne tévesszen meg, hogy a rendszer, melyen a műveletet végrehajtottam, egy Debian. A módszer mindenhol működik. A te feladatod csak az, hogy a megfelelő lehetőséget válaszd a logika szerint.
[*] Próbálhattam volna így is,
sudo aptitude reinstall fontconfig-config
de nem próbáltam.
Az apt-get reinstall kapcsolója az aptitude alkalmazásnál nem ugyanúgy néz ki a parancsban.
man aptitude aptitude [<options>...] {build-dep | build-depends | changelog | download | forbid-version | hold | install | markauto | purge | reinstall | remove | show | showsrc | source | unhold | unmarkauto | versions} <packages>...
„This aptitude does not have Super Cow Powers.”
Enjoy :-)
Hozzászólások
RE: Az aptitude alkalmazás használata (egy példával)
Beküldte ubyegon -
Értékelés:
@#0 Ez az írás nagyon jó és szükséges, örülök neki, hogy elbíbelődtél vele! A múltkori türelmetlenkedésemkor említetted, hogy ne az apt install-t, hanem az apt-get install-t, remove, purge, etc.-t használjam inkább. Akkor nem nagyon hatott meg a dolog, de azóta külön figyelem a kettő hatását és már az update && upgrade alkalmazásánál is kiderült, hogy jókora különbségekkel frissíti a rendszert a két módszer. Olvastam egy irást a kettő különbségéről, de abban inkább vizuális különbségeket találtam, amúgy nem értettem belőle semmit. No és próbáltam használni magát az aptitude-ot is, de az meg nekem kicsit zavaros volt, nem említetted, hogy terminalból használjam az aptitude parancsot, de inkább én nem figyeltem! Köszönöm a laikus kezdők nevében is! Az irásaid hiánypótlóak, az tuti! (ha válaszolsz, ne utalj az értelmi képességem hiányosságaira, se arra, hogy nem tudok olvasni, mert ezeket már számtalanszor leirtad) :-)
Zen és szufi tanmesék :-)
Beküldte kimarite -
Értékelés:
Az öreg szerzetes, a nő szerencsétlen helyzetét látva, erős karjaiba vette őt, és átvitte a folyón, és a túlsó parton szárazra tette.
A nő rámosolygott és átölelte a férfi nyakát, míg az le nem tette a túlsó parton.
Köszönetet mondva meghajolt, a két szerzetes pedig csendben folytatta útját. Amikor a kolostor kapujának közelébe értek, a fiatal szerzetes nem tudta tovább tartóztatni magát.
-- Semmiképp sem helyénvaló megérinteni egy nőt: a parancsolatok tiltják, hogy fehérnéphez nyúljunk. Hogy hághattad át a rendszabályokat? Hogy voltál képes átvinni egy gyönyörű nőt a karjaidban?
Az öreg szerzetes ránézett a társára és csendesen megjegyezte:
-- Én már egy órája letettem a folyónál, te minek hurcolod magaddal tovább?
:_:_:
Egyik reggel Csao-csou az új szerzeteseket fogadta:
- Jártál már itt? - kérdezte az egyiket.
- Igen.
- Gyere, igyál egy csésze teát!
Aztán egy másikhoz fordult:
- Jártál már itt?
- Még nem.
- Gyere, igyál egy csésze teát!
A szerzetes-felügyelő félrehívta a mestert:
- Az egyik már járt itt, erre te megkínálod teával; a másik még nem járt itt, erre te ugyancsak teával kínálod. Jelent ez valamit?
- Felügyelő! - szólt Csao-csou.
- Tessék.
- Gyere, igyál egy csésze teát!
:_:_:
Mikor Seisetsu volt a kamakurai Engaku-templom mestere, nagyobb termekre lett volna szüksége a tantáshoz, mert a meglevőek túlzsúfoltak voltak. Egy edói kereskedő, Umezu Seibei elhatározta, hogy ötszáz aranypénzt - ryót - ajándékoz egy tágasabb iskola építésére, s ezt az összeget elvitte a mesterhez.
Seisetsu csak ennyit mondott:
- Rendben van, elfogadom.
Umezu átnyújtotta a zacskó aranyat, de a mester viselkedése elégedetlenné tette. Három ryóból egy évig is elél az ember, neki még csak meg sem köszönték az ötszázat.
- Ötszáz ryo van ebben a zacskóban - kezdett célozgatni Umezu.
- Ezt már mondta az előbb - válaszolta Seisetsu.
- Ha mégoly nagyon gazdag vagyok is, ötszáz ryo nagyon sok pénz - jegyezte meg a kereskedő.
- Azt akarja, hogy megköszönjem? - kérdezte Seisetsu.
- Úgy illene.
- Miért nekem kéne megköszönnöm? Az legyen hálás, aki ad!
:_:_:
Kínában egy vízhordozónak volt 2 nagy cserépedénye. Annak a botnak egy-egy végén lógtak, amit a nyakában hordott. Az egyik edényen volt egy repedés, míg a másik tökéletes volt és mindig egy teljes adag vizet szállított. A pataktól a házig tartó hosszú séta végén a megrepedt edény már csak félig volt vízzel. Két teljes évig ez így ment, minden nap -a vízhordozó már csak másfél edény vizet szállított vissza a házba. Természetesen a tökéletes edény büszke volt a teljesítményére, hisz tökéletesen csinálta a dolgát, de a szegény törött cserép szégyellte a tökéletlenségét, és nyomorultnak érezte magát, hogy csak feleannyit tudott teljesíteni.
A két év keserűség után, egyik nap megszólította a vízhordozót a pataknál.
- Szégyellem magam, mert a víz szivárog egész úton hazafelé.
A vízhordozó így válaszolt a cserépnek:
- Észrevetted, hogy virágok az ösvényen csak a te oldaladon teremnek, s nem a másik cserép oldalán? Ez azért van így, mert én mindig tudtam a hibádról, és virágmagot szórtam az ösvénynek erre az oldalára. Minden nap te locsoltad őket, amíg visszasétáltunk. Két éve leszedem ezeket a gyönyörű virágokat, hogy az asztalt díszítsem velük. Ha nem lennél olyan, amilyen vagy, akkor ez a gyönyörűség nem ragyogná be a házamat.
Tanulság: Mindannyiunknak megvan a saját különleges hibája. Mi mindannyian törött cserépedények vagyunk. De ezek a törések és hibák, amik mindannyiunkban megvannak teszik az életünket olyan nagyon érdekessé és értékessé. Csak el kell fogadnunk mindenkit olyannak, amilyen, s a jót meglátni másokban.
Zen és szufi tanmesék :-) Zen és szufi tanmesék :-)
Beküldte ubyegon -
Értékelés:
Meg az első.
Zen és szufi tanmesék :-)
Beküldte kimarite -
Értékelés:
hitem sem veszett 'akkor' oda ;) ..., hogy másnak is tetszik, ami nekem).
Nincs mit :-). Szívesen olvasok ilyen történeteket (és aÁltalában a kérések megvalósulnak, vagyis a kérdések megválaszolásra kerülnek -persze, kicsit magunktól is kell akarni- mert itt például Mercedes Benz-t szeretnének, és minden bizonnyal meg is kapta a hölgy.